The Rolls-Royce Trent 900 is a series of turbofan engines, developed from the RB211 and is one of the family of Trent engines, and it is the most successful engine to power the Superjumbo, Airbus A380.
The engine assembly
The engine is partially sliced to display how the compressors are paired to the turbines.
Phase I - The complete Rolls Royce Trent 900 Turbofan Engine
Phase II - The cover has been removed the expose the Three-spool engine configuration.
Phase III - The complete cutaway of the engine.
